index
:
mpv
absurd_test
absurd_test2
absurd_test3
ass_shit
bliss
coverity_scan
master
mruby
rc
rcombs/macos-fixes
rcombs/swift
read_stats_new
read_stats_old
release/0.1
release/0.2
release/0.27
release/0.28
release/0.29
release/0.3
release/0.30
release/0.31
release/0.32
release/0.33
release/0.34
release/0.35
release/0.36
release/0.37
release/0.38
release/0.39
release/0.4
release/0.5
release/0.6
release/0.7
release/0.8
release/0.9
stream_debug_stuff
stream_no_size_caching
stream_size_fstat
stream_size_fstat_nocache
x11_geo
ytdl_sub_delayload
a free, open source, and cross-platform media player
summary
refs
log
tree
commit
diff
stats
log msg
author
committer
range
path:
root
/
player
Commit message (
Expand
)
Author
Age
Files
Lines
*
stats: stop coloring timing values
Julian
2017-10-09
1
-26
/
+8
*
stats: add current and total chapter number
Julian
2017-10-09
1
-1
/
+8
*
stats: add audio and video filters
Jan Janssen
2017-10-09
1
-0
/
+55
*
stats: reorganize the framedrop counters
Niklas Haas
2017-10-09
1
-4
/
+5
*
stats: revert DR indicator as it's unnecessary
Julian
2017-10-09
1
-2
/
+1
*
stats: reduce default font size to 8
Julian
2017-10-09
1
-1
/
+1
*
stats: visually indicate direct rendering
Julian
2017-10-09
1
-1
/
+2
*
stats: change font weight of % sign as well
Julian
2017-10-09
1
-1
/
+1
*
stats: fix indentation/newline of frame timing page
Julian
2017-10-09
1
-11
/
+11
*
stats: show % of a pass on frame timing page
Julian
2017-10-09
1
-9
/
+23
*
stats: always print perfdata total
Julian
2017-10-09
1
-7
/
+4
*
stats: make add_header() append at current position
Julian
2017-10-09
1
-7
/
+7
*
stats: print perfdata total by default
Julian
2017-10-09
1
-1
/
+1
*
stats: mark dummy as such
Julian
2017-10-09
1
-1
/
+1
*
stats: correctly re-eval ASS tag usage
Julian
2017-10-09
1
-11
/
+17
*
stats: make page keybinding repeatable
Julian
2017-10-09
1
-1
/
+1
*
stats: remove table in table
Julian
2017-10-09
1
-14
/
+6
*
stats: resilience against accidential timer removal
Julian
2017-10-09
1
-9
/
+12
*
stats: allow keybindings for specific page
Julian
2017-10-09
1
-12
/
+21
*
stats: support for multiple "pages" of stats
Julian
2017-10-09
1
-26
/
+124
*
stats: remove check for lua timer function
Julian
2017-10-09
1
-8
/
+0
*
stats: rescale graphs to make the average align with the center, if possible
Niklas Haas
2017-10-09
1
-4
/
+11
*
stats: add support for `vo-passes`, which replaces `vo-performance`
Niklas Haas
2017-10-09
1
-68
/
+60
*
stats: update HDR peak for upstream changes
Niklas Haas
2017-10-09
1
-2
/
+2
*
stats: add support for deprecated properties
Julian
2017-10-09
1
-11
/
+21
*
stats: comment to remind me about deprecated properties
Julian
2017-10-09
1
-0
/
+1
*
stats: add new versions of decoder and VO dropped frame counts
Ricardo Constantino
2017-10-09
1
-1
/
+5
*
stats: put vsync ratio and jitter on the same line
Julian
2017-10-09
1
-15
/
+10
*
stats: declare function as local
Julian
2017-10-09
1
-1
/
+1
*
stats: use container-fps together with fps (as fallback)
Julian
2017-10-09
1
-1
/
+3
*
stats: rename option timing_total to print_perfdata_total
Julian
2017-10-09
1
-2
/
+2
*
stats: add vsync-ratio and vsync-jitter
Julian
2017-10-09
1
-69
/
+138
*
stats: add some documentation for generate_graph()
Julian
2017-10-09
1
-1
/
+10
*
stats: access less variables outside function's state
Julian
2017-10-09
1
-12
/
+10
*
stats: add new container-fps that deprecates fps
Ricardo Constantino (:RiCON)
2017-10-09
1
-1
/
+2
*
stats: remove hwdec-active property
Ricardo Constantino (:RiCON)
2017-10-09
1
-7
/
+2
*
stats: fix bug introduced in earlier commit
Julian
2017-10-09
1
-5
/
+4
*
stats: fix comment typo
Julian
2017-10-09
1
-7
/
+7
*
stats: disable coloring peak performance data
Julian
2017-10-09
1
-1
/
+2
*
stats: change coloring of performance data
Julian
2017-10-09
1
-7
/
+8
*
stats: save ASS sequences locally
Julian
2017-10-09
1
-3
/
+10
*
stats: only print graphs when ASS tags are good
Julian
2017-10-09
1
-1
/
+1
*
stats: clearify a few descriptions/labels
Julian
2017-10-09
1
-3
/
+3
*
stats: don't show video/audio-speed-correction when 0
Julian
2017-10-09
1
-1
/
+1
*
stats: add HDR signal peak information
Niklas Haas
2017-10-09
1
-5
/
+15
*
stats: add sum of timing values
Julian
2017-10-09
1
-7
/
+13
*
stats: put colormatrix, primaries and gamma together
Julian
2017-10-09
1
-3
/
+4
*
stats: change highlighting of performance data
Julian
2017-10-09
1
-4
/
+11
*
stats: declare functions as local
Julian
2017-10-09
1
-197
/
+200
*
stats: align graphs
Julian
2017-10-09
1
-44
/
+63
*
stats: change the way the output is built
Julian
2017-10-09
1
-85
/
+65
*
stats: rewrite parts of performance data
Julian
2017-10-09
1
-64
/
+110
*
stats: add performance data
Julian
2017-10-09
1
-9
/
+103
*
stats: update stats when file changes
Julian
2017-10-09
1
-1
/
+7
*
stats: small spelling correction
Julian
2017-10-09
1
-1
/
+1
*
stats: use redraw_delay for timer period
Julian
2017-10-09
1
-2
/
+2
*
stats: always print title if different from filename
Ricardo Constantino (:RiCON)
2017-10-09
1
-1
/
+3
*
stats: make a warning more visible
Julian
2017-10-09
1
-1
/
+3
*
stats: rename some functions
Julian
2017-10-09
1
-6
/
+6
*
stats: add toggling of stats
Julian
2017-10-09
1
-4
/
+29
*
stats: add hwdec-current
Ricardo Constantino (:RiCON)
2017-10-09
1
-1
/
+6
*
stats: add cache-speed
Ricardo Constantino (:RiCON)
2017-10-09
1
-2
/
+3
*
stats: decrease default font size
Julian
2017-10-09
1
-1
/
+1
*
stats: add video-params/gamma property
Niklas Haas
2017-10-09
1
-0
/
+1
*
stats: update frame drop diagnostics
Kevin Mitchell
2017-10-09
1
-1
/
+2
*
stats: add display fps
Kevin Mitchell
2017-10-09
1
-0
/
+7
*
stats: rename some variables for consistency
Julian
2017-10-09
1
-9
/
+9
*
stats: add support for video-sync=display
Niklas Haas
2017-10-09
1
-0
/
+5
*
stats: fix line wrapping
Julian
2017-10-09
1
-2
/
+2
*
stats: remove dead link from comment
Julian
2017-10-09
1
-1
/
+0
*
stats: print bold text in terminals
Rostislav Pehlivanov
2017-10-09
1
-4
/
+16
*
stats: minor simplification
Julian
2017-10-09
1
-4
/
+8
*
stats: remove countless hardcoded strings
Julian
2017-10-09
1
-30
/
+33
*
stats: document append_property return value
Julian
2017-10-09
1
-2
/
+3
*
stats: fix oversight
Julian
2017-10-09
1
-1
/
+1
*
stats: unify redundant functions
Julian
2017-10-09
1
-53
/
+58
*
stats: proper usage of imported module
Julian
2017-10-09
1
-13
/
+13
*
stats: add debug option
Julian
2017-10-09
1
-0
/
+7
*
stats: reflect latest changes to mpv
Julian
2017-10-09
1
-2
/
+2
*
stats: don't add superfluous EOL characters
Julian
2017-10-09
1
-9
/
+12
*
stats: make non-ASS styling configurable
Julian
2017-10-09
1
-44
/
+56
*
stats: make the OSD usable in audio-only mode
Rostislav Pehlivanov
2017-10-09
1
-4
/
+32
*
stats: avoid clashing with similar named scripts
Julian
2017-10-09
1
-1
/
+1
*
stats: initial commit
Julian
2017-10-09
1
-0
/
+189
*
command: drop "audio-out-detected-device" property
wm4
2017-10-09
1
-15
/
+1
*
player: change a minor code fragment to LGPL
wm4
2017-10-04
1
-5
/
+0
*
osc: fix rare stack overflow when changing visibility mode
Avi Halachmi (:avih)
2017-09-23
1
-1
/
+6
*
js: fix broken mp.set_property_number, mp.set_property_native
Avi Halachmi (:avih)
2017-09-23
1
-2
/
+2
*
vo_opengl: refactor into vo_gpu
Niklas Haas
2017-09-21
1
-17
/
+0
*
build: add preliminary LGPL mode
wm4
2017-09-21
2
-4
/
+0
*
audio: make libaf derived code optional
wm4
2017-09-21
5
-91
/
+241
*
audio_buffer: remove dependency on mp_audio
wm4
2017-09-21
1
-22
/
+29
*
options: remove --heartbeat-cmd and --heartbeat--interval
wm4
2017-09-18
2
-17
/
+0
*
vo: avoid putting large voctrl_performance_data on stack
Niklas Haas
2017-09-11
1
-10
/
+17
*
vo_opengl: refactor/fix mp_pass_perf code
Niklas Haas
2017-09-11
1
-6
/
+2
*
ytdl_hook: resolve relative paths when joining segment urls
Ricardo Constantino
2017-09-03
1
-1
/
+21
*
audio: fix format change regression
wm4
2017-09-03
1
-3
/
+3
*
input: merge mouse wheel and axis keycodes
James Ross-Gowan
2017-09-03
2
-4
/
+2
*
input: use mnemonic names for mouse buttons
James Ross-Gowan
2017-09-03
2
-49
/
+54
*
command: restore OSD marker for video equalizer properties
wm4
2017-08-23
1
-7
/
+8
*
video: change --deinterlace behavior
wm4
2017-08-22
3
-89
/
+9
*
video: redo video equalizer option handling
wm4
2017-08-22
2
-112
/
+1
*
options: add a thread-safe way to notify option updates
wm4
2017-08-22
1
-8
/
+0
*
audio: introduce a new type to hold audio frames
wm4
2017-08-16
8
-73
/
+114
*
player: make refresh seeks slightly more robust
wm4
2017-08-14
6
-33
/
+40
*
player: do not destroy VO immediately if there is no video track
wm4
2017-08-14
1
-1
/
+0
*
player: add --track-auto-selection option
wm4
2017-08-12
1
-2
/
+2
*
player: fix another audio resync issue
wm4
2017-08-12
1
-1
/
+1
*
player: make --lavfi-complex changeable at runtime
wm4
2017-08-12
8
-97
/
+182
*
player: fix --lavfi-complex freeze
wm4
2017-08-11
3
-5
/
+8
*
player: fix confusion in audio resync code
wm4
2017-08-08
1
-2
/
+6
*
player: fix --end with large values
wm4
2017-08-08
1
-2
/
+5
*
player: readd smi subtitle extension
wm4
2017-08-08
1
-1
/
+1
*
ytdl_hook: support fragments with relative paths
Ricardo Constantino
2017-08-06
1
-5
/
+16
*
options: --priority can be LGPL
wm4
2017-08-03
1
-1
/
+1
*
vo_opengl: add direct rendering support
wm4
2017-07-24
1
-0
/
+1
*
input: drop deprecated "osd" command
wm4
2017-07-21
1
-22
/
+0
*
ytdl_hook: add a header to support geo-bypass
Jagannathan Tiruvallur Eachambadi
2017-07-16
1
-1
/
+1
*
player: change default section when loading encoding-profiles.conf
wm4
2017-07-12
1
-3
/
+3
*
Revert "player: always load encoding-profiles.conf"
wm4
2017-07-12
1
-3
/
+3
*
ytdl_hook: actually load the script-opts
Ricardo Constantino
2017-07-11
1
-5
/
+7
*
ytdl_hook: add option to exclude URLs from being parsed
Ricardo Constantino
2017-07-11
1
-4
/
+30
*
ytdl_hook: add times for ytdl and hook running on debug-level
Ricardo Constantino
2017-07-11
1
-0
/
+3
*
js: utils.getenv(): fix crash on undefined var
Avi Halachmi (:avih)
2017-07-06
1
-1
/
+6
*
command: add missing change notification for playlist-shuffle
wm4
2017-07-04
1
-0
/
+1
*
ytdl_hook: add pre-parsed chapters, if available
Ricardo Constantino
2017-07-02
1
-3
/
+13
*
options: change everything again
wm4
2017-07-02
1
-1
/
+48
*
m_option: remove redundant indirections
wm4
2017-07-02
1
-1
/
+1
*
vo_opengl: refactor vo performance subsystem
Niklas Haas
2017-07-01
1
-14
/
+59
*
scripting: add wrapper to load scripts with user paths
Ricardo Constantino
2017-06-30
3
-6
/
+12
*
client API: change mpv_create() behavior, run init always on mpv thread
wm4
2017-06-30
1
-16
/
+24
*
Universal Windows Plaform (UWP) support
Pedro Pombeiro
2017-06-29
1
-0
/
+2
*
build: change how some OS specific source files are selected
wm4
2017-06-29
1
-1
/
+1
*
options: handle suffixes like -add in a more generic way
wm4
2017-06-26
1
-25
/
+0
*
player: document where the magic "encoding" section name is used
wm4
2017-06-26
1
-0
/
+1
*
player: always load encoding-profiles.conf
wm4
2017-06-26
1
-3
/
+3
*
player: change license of most core files to LGPL
wm4
2017-06-23
11
-77
/
+89
*
player/audio: mark some libaf interfacing parts as GPL only
wm4
2017-06-23
1
-0
/
+8
*
command: add git hashes for some GPL-only parts
wm4
2017-06-23
1
-0
/
+2
*
player: revert multiple help output
wm4
2017-06-23
1
-9
/
+8
*
player: disable dumping configutation in LGPL mode
wm4
2017-06-23
1
-0
/
+3
*
player: disable --frames in WIP LGPL mode
wm4
2017-06-23
1
-0
/
+6
*
player: disable video equalizer frontend code for WIP LGPL mode
wm4
2017-06-23
2
-0
/
+8
*
player: disable deinterlace property for WIP LGPL mode
wm4
2017-06-23
2
-0
/
+11
*
player: disable --priority for WIP LGPL mode
wm4
2017-06-23
1
-1
/
+1
*
player: deprecate "osd" command
wm4
2017-06-23
3
-1
/
+9
*
demux: get rid of DEMUXER_CTRL_GET_TIME_LENGTH
wm4
2017-06-20
1
-8
/
+1
*
external_files: change license to LGPL
wm4
2017-06-20
2
-17
/
+17
*
demux: replace custom return codes with CONTROL_ ones
wm4
2017-06-19
1
-2
/
+2
*
input: change license to LGPL
wm4
2017-06-19
1
-0
/
+4
*
player: seek backward for type MPSEEK_FACTOR
jrodatus
2017-06-18
1
-1
/
+1
*
vo_opengl: implement support for OOTFs and non-display referred content
Niklas Haas
2017-06-18
1
-0
/
+2
*
video: refactor HDR implementation
Niklas Haas
2017-06-18
1
-1
/
+0
*
javascript: replace custom MIN macro with MPMIN
wm4
2017-06-17
1
-5
/
+3
*
command: avoid going through prop->opt bridge from opt->prop bridge
wm4
2017-06-16
1
-0
/
+11
*
command: add all options to property->option bridge
wm4
2017-06-15
1
-13
/
+13
*
js: add javascript scripting support using MuJS
Avi Halachmi (:avih)
2017-06-14
3
-0
/
+1806
*
scripting: expand --script filename for C plugins
Hoyon Mak
2017-06-09
2
-6
/
+7
*
ytdl_hook: don't override start time set by saved state
Martin D
2017-06-09
1
-1
/
+7
*
ytdl_hook: don't override user-set start time
Ricardo Constantino
2017-06-08
1
-1
/
+2
*
options: another missed --sub-ass-style-override use
wm4
2017-06-07
1
-1
/
+1
*
options: fix some missing --sub-ass-style-override renames
wm4
2017-06-07
1
-1
/
+1
*
external_files: parse ~ in --{sub,audio}-paths
rr-
2017-05-31
1
-3
/
+7
*
OSD message: "Drop files or URLs to play here."
nodiscc
2017-05-31
1
-1
/
+1
*
player: make sure version information is always included in --log-file
wm4
2017-05-22
1
-0
/
+5
*
command: use scale_units to add/cycle integer properties
James Ross-Gowan
2017-05-12
1
-16
/
+38
*
vo.c, vo.h, vo_null.c: change license to LGPL
wm4
2017-05-10
1
-4
/
+0
*
audio: replace from_dB function
wm4